TOEFL Vocabulary Practice Questions
431. Glass fibers were little more than a novelty until the 1930's, when their thermal and electrical insulating properties were appreciated and methods for producing continuous filaments were developed.
The word "appreciated" is closest in meaning to which of the following?
(A) experienced
(B) recognized
(C) explored
(D) increased
432. The scarce fossils of the Proterozoic, mostly single-celled bacteria, provide little evidence in this regard. However, the rocks themselves do include the earliest evidence for glaciation, probably a global ice age.
The word "scarce" is closest in meaning to which of the following?
(A) ancient
(B) tiny
(C) available
(D) rare
433. In 2.3-billion-year-old rocks in Canada near Lake Huron (dating from the early part of the Proterozoic age), there are thin laminae of fine-grained sediments that resemble varves, the annual layers of sediment deposited in glacial lakes.
The word "resemble" is closest in meaning to which of the following?
(A) result from
(B) penetrate
(C) look like
(D) replace
434. Watching the behaviors of diverse animal species in their natural habitats, Lorenz and Tinbergen observed behavior patterns that promote survival.
The word "diverse" is closest in meaning to which of the following?
(A) small
(B) varied
(C) wild
(D) particular
435. The most well-known of these is imprinting, the early following behavior of certain baby birds that ensures that the young will stay close to their mother and be fed and protected from danger.
The word "ensures" is closest in meaning to which of the following?
(A) guarantees
(B) proves
(C) teaches
(D) assumes
436. It refers to a limited time span during which the child is biologically prepared to acquire certain adaptive behaviors but needs the support of a suitably stimulating environment.
The word "suitably" is closest in meaning to which of the following?
(A) willingly
(B) moderately
(C) appropriately
(D) emotionally
437. The development of attachment in human infants is a lengthy process involving changes in psychological structures that lead to a deep affectional tie between parent and baby.
The phrase "affectional tie" is closest in meaning to which of the following?
(A) cognitive development
(B) emotional attachment
(C) psychological need
(D) behavioral change
438. Locke strongly suggested that individuals, while accepting their Americanism, take pride in their African ancestral arts and urged artists to look to Africa for substance and inspiration.
The word "urged" is closest in meaning to which of the following?
(A) prepared
(B) defined
(C) permitted
(D) encouraged
439. From this unity created by the convergence of artists from various social and geographical backgrounds came a new spirit, which, particularly in densely populated Harlem, was to result in greater group awareness and self-determination.
The word "convergence" is closest in meaning to which of the following?
(A) gathering
(B) promotion
(C) expression
(D) influence
440. African American graphic artists took their place beside the poets and writers of the Harlem Renaissance and carried on efforts to increase and promote the visual arts.
The phrase "carried on" is closest in meaning to which of the following?
(A) continued
(B) praised
(C) transformed
(D) connected
Reference Answers: B D C B A C B D A A

When you write essays for the TOEFL, incorporating varied vocabulary can enhance your arguments. Here’s a sample essay prompt:
Essay Prompt: "Do you agree or disagree with the following statement? It is better to work in a group than to work alone." Provide specific reasons and examples to support your answer.
Sample Answer:
In today's fast-paced world, collaboration is often seen as a vital skill. I believe that working in a group is generally more beneficial than working alone. Firstly, group work fosters creativity through diverse perspectives. For instance, when brainstorming ideas for a project, each member contributes unique insights that can lead to innovative solutions. Secondly, working in a team enhances accountability. When individuals know they are part of a collective effort, they are more likely to stay committed and meet deadlines. Lastly, group collaboration builds essential social skills, such as communication and negotiation, which are invaluable in both academic and professional settings.

三,、有效的記憶方法
1. 聯(lián)想記憶:將新單詞與已知的單詞或圖像聯(lián)系起來,,有助于加深記憶。例如,,單詞benevolent(仁慈的)可以聯(lián)想到“好心的”人,。
2. 造句練習:用新學的單詞造句,能夠幫助你理解其用法并加深記憶,。例如,,"The benevolent woman donated a large sum to the charity." ??
3. 定期復習:制定一個復習計劃,每周回顧之前學過的單詞,,以防遺忘,。
